CentOS7因为Network Manager导致的network服务无法使用
打开终端输入
chkconfig NetworkManager off #关闭开机自启networkmanager
service NetworkManager stop #停止NetworkManager服务
service NetworkManager restart #重启NetworkManager服务如果上面无效则第二种解决办法
chkconfig NetworkManager off #关闭开机自启networkmanager
service NetworkManager stop #停止NetworkManager服务
systemctl enable network #将network添加开机自启
systemctl restart network #重启network服务若上面方法系统重启后失效则创建脚本设定开机自执行,无需手动执行,方法如下
sudo -i #进入root管理员
nano net_service.sh #创建脚本并编辑,也可以用vim编辑器
(将下面等号内所有的内容复制进脚本但不包括等号)
========================================================
#!/bin/bash
chkconfig NetworkManager off
service NetworkManager stop
systemctl enable network
systemctl restart network
========================================================
chmod 777 net_service.sh #给予可读可写可执行权限
nano /etc/rc.d/rc.local #编辑开机命令
添加刚刚创建脚本的绝对路径在脚本最后一行
例如我的在root目录下就是:/root/net_service.sh
保存退出
chmod +x /etc/rc.d/rc.local #给予rc可执行权限
本文是原创文章,采用 CC BY-NC-ND 4.0 协议,完整转载请注明来自 NachoMao
评论
匿名评论
隐私政策
你无需删除空行,直接评论以获取最佳展示效果